Main Train Stations in Pushkar

Ajmer Junction

Ajmer Junction is the nearest major train station to Pushkar, located about 14km from the Pushkar city center.

  • 🚍 Plan Your Travel During Festivals

    If possible, plan your trip during the Pushkar Camel Fair in November, where you can experience vibrant culture, music, and art. Book your train tickets early as they tend to sell out during this busy season.
